What imgmarker does

Upload an image and you get two markings back. One you can see: a badge in the corner that says the picture came from AI. One machines read: an IPTC field inside the file. You pick which of the two labels applies and which corner the badge sits in, then download the result. No account, no installation, up to ten images at a time.

The badge lives in the pixels, so it survives screenshots, re-uploads and platforms that throw away file information. The metadata sits in the file itself, where image software, search engines and content platforms find it without being told to look.

Why labelling matters

Article 50 of the EU AI Act sets out transparency duties for artificially generated content, applicable from 2 August 2026. It contains two obligations that people routinely mix up.

If you provide a generative AI system, you must mark its output so machines can detect it, through metadata, watermarks or provenance data. If you publish a deepfake, meaning content showing real people, places or events in a way viewers could mistake for reality, you must disclose that openly to those viewers.

Each marking on its own leaves a gap. A badge painted onto a picture tells a human reader everything and a machine nothing. Metadata tells a machine everything and a human nothing. imgmarker writes both in the same pass.

The law aside, labelling protects you. Newsrooms, agencies, stock libraries and marketplaces all ask where a picture came from now. An unlabelled AI image that later turns out to be synthetic costs you more credibility than one that said so from the start.

What exactly goes into the file

The value that matters is the IPTC field DigitalSourceType, stored in the image’s XMP packet. Google, Adobe and the major content platforms read this vocabulary, which makes it the closest thing to a shared standard for saying where a picture came from.

Marked as generated by AI

http://cv.iptc.org/newscodes/digitalsourcetype/trainedAlgorithmicMedia

Marked as edited with AI

http://cv.iptc.org/newscodes/digitalsourcetype/compositeWithTrainedAlgorithmicMedia

Alongside it goes a plain sentence in the description field, plus whatever creator, credit and description you supplied. JPEG files get the same sentence in the older IPTC-IIM and EXIF fields as well, so software too old for XMP still shows something useful.

Check the result yourself if you like. Any metadata viewer displays the field, and on the command line exiftool prints it in one line.

Why both markings

Metadata is exact and easy to lose. Several large platforms strip it during upload, sometimes to save space, sometimes to remove location data. Once that happens the machine-readable marking is gone and the badge is all that is left.

The badge holds up where metadata fails. It comes through screenshots and re-encoding intact. What it cannot do is announce itself to software: no automated system tells it apart from any other text sitting in the picture.

One marking fails where the other survives. Use both and an image usually arrives with at least one of them still attached, whatever route it took to get there.

A note on Content Credentials

Some images arrive carrying C2PA Content Credentials, a signed record of where the picture came from and what was done to it. Adding a badge breaks that record. The signature covers the original pixels, and drawing on the image changes them.

imgmarker spots this before processing and asks you to confirm. Once you do, we strip the credentials instead of leaving them in place, because verification tools read a broken signature as evidence of tampering. Users end up worse off than if the picture had carried no credentials at all.

If keeping those credentials matters to you, label the file somewhere else. An editor that understands C2PA can add the badge as a signed edit and keep the chain intact.

What this tool will not do

imgmarker cannot tell you whether an image came from AI. You decide which label fits and the tool applies it. Nobody has a reliable detector for AI-generated pictures, so treat any service that claims one with suspicion.

Nor is this legal advice. Whether your label satisfies the rules depends on your role, your content and where you publish. If the answer carries real consequences for you, ask a lawyer.

And no marking survives someone determined to remove it. A badge can be cropped out, metadata can be deleted. Labelling is how you stay straight with your audience, not how you stop bad actors.
